Output 6992109c99c4f96afa75d706e32b1e2c04b60f9a79ee66729cbfa35d3051cfc5:41

value
145150
script pubkey
OP_0 OP_PUSHBYTES_20 5166bdb68d1cb2255d17d5aec7efe4a14566c4c9
address
bc1q29ntmd5drjez2hgh6khv0mly59zkd3xf5lfwjx
transaction
6992109c99c4f96afa75d706e32b1e2c04b60f9a79ee66729cbfa35d3051cfc5
spent
true